About This Property
Property Id: 766555 This Duplex Unit is in the Edison Park District (vicinity of the Edison- Ford Mansions) and less than a mile from Downtown Fort Myers. The apartment unit is about 400 sf and includes access to onsite laundry room. There is off street parking for 1 vehicle. This is a no smoking/ no pets property. The monthly rent of $1200.00 includes both water and electricity. Move in cost: first month, security deposit $2400.00. Please do not apply if you had a prior eviction or smoke. Sorry, we do not accept Section 8 renters.

Welcome to Fort Myers, where palm-lined streets and sunshine create an inviting atmosphere in Southwest Florida. This historic "City of Palms" offers varied housing options, from downtown apartments averaging $1,608 for one-bedroom units to suburban communities with two-bedroom homes around $1,880 monthly. The rental market has seen rates decline by about 2.9% over the past year. The Dean Park Historic District preserves beautiful vintage homes, while the Edison Park area sits near the Edison and Ford Winter Estates.
Downtown Fort Myers centers on the River District, where preserved architecture houses local shops and dining spots. The Calusa Nature Center and Planetarium offers 105 acres of natural Florida landscape to explore, while the Edison and Ford Winter Estates provides glimpses into the area's fascinating past. The Florida Repertory Theatre, located in the historic Arcade Theater, continues the cultural legacy of downtown.
